Transaction e37cfc21cc69986233f10e552435250ec04b3b5c9f1d6f95188362650ab25318

1 Input
2 Outputs
  • e37cfc21cc69986233f10e552435250ec04b3b5c9f1d6f95188362650ab25318:0
  • value  425240000
    address  143u324EnYmNdupDPTnkRUAdXm1UZgnUss
  • e37cfc21cc69986233f10e552435250ec04b3b5c9f1d6f95188362650ab25318:1
  • value  4633253119
    address  1EkoMeU4t8roVDNvgwrh6kPHW6tzxc4cVN